Rectal bleeding or seeing red blood in stool or toilet bowl can be an alarming occurrence. Plano, TX, board-certified gastroenterologist Kenneth Brown, MD, covers the causes, symptoms, and when to see a gastroenterologist when rectal bleeding occurs. TIP: All bleeding is abnormal. While rectal bleeding generally is not a life-threatening illness, it can be very serious and needs to be examined by a physician. Video transcript: I'm Dr. Kenneth Brown a board-certified gastroenterologist in Plano Texas if you're looking at this page you may have had one of the more alarming things that can actually happen you're seeing some blood after a bowel movement or blood in the toilet. First I want to reassure you that in most cases it is a completely benign thing that we can actually fix that being said even a little bit of blood can look pretty dramatic if you have a bowel movement and you can see how the blood really disperses through the water there it looks really really dramatic when you see something like this. I do want to make sure that we cover all five main causes: Hemorrhoids, anal fissure, colitis, polyps and least likely but something that we always have to keep in mind is cancer so if you've had any blood at all in the toilet it is really important to get this checked out by a board-certified gastroenterologist.
